  • Page 7 Item What it does Status Light: Solid Red: Camera is malfunction. Slow Blinking Red: Waiting for network configuration. Fast Blinking Red: Waiting for network connection/ Fail to connect to the network. Solid Blue: Camera connected to the network. Lens: Camera lens. PAIR: Press and hold until the prompt tone is heard to start pairing.

    Powering the Camera Insert one end of the micro USB cable to the micro USB port on the camera (at the back of the camera). Connect the other end of the USB cable into the USB power adaptor. Connect the USB power adaptor into a 240 volt AC (standard indoor) power outlet.
  • Page 12: Pairing

    PAIRING Viewing the Camera on Monitor After the camera and the monitor are powered on, the camera will connect to the monitor automatically. The camera(s) and the monitor are already paired from the factory. The viewing range is limited to no more than 150m in line of sight. Other factors such as house walls, layout and electronic devices will affect the transmission range.

    PAIRING TWO CAMERAS The BW6181R baby supports up to two camera connections and able to display two camera feeds at the same time. To set parameters or enable functions of one of the cameras, you will need to select the camera first. Camera Selection: Press the back key on the home page to enter the camera selection mode.

  • Page 18 Smart Care Motion Detection detects any movement within camera view; Noise Detection (VOX) and Cry Detection identifies the volume of the baby’s sound or crying. When any of the detection is above the set threshold, the monitor screen will lit up when it is in sleep mode or the screen is in standby mode.

    SPECIFICATION CAMERA Image Sensor 1/2.8” Colour CMOS Video Resolution 2304 x 1296 Rotation Angle Pan:0~355° Tilt: -15°~45° Viewing Angle 105° Two-way Audio Night Vision Up to 10m Temperature Sensor Humidity Sensor Wi-Fi 2.4G WIFI (IEEE802.11b/g/n) Transmission Range Wi-Fi: up to 50m line of sight Monitor: up to 150m Line of sight Smart Home Google Assistant / Alexa...
